Carrot Pineapple Fruitcakes Recipe
Category: Holiday
Rating: N/A
Servings: 24


Ingredients

3 cup unbleached flour
1 tablespoon baking powder
2 teaspoon cinnamon
1 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on nutmeg
1/2 teaspoon cloves
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 cup applesauce -- at room
1 temperature
3/4 cup granulated sugar
3/4 cup brown sugar -- packed
4 egg whites -- whipped
1 teaspoon vanilla
2 cup carrots -- grated
1 20 oz can
1 powdered sugar icing
1 pineapple -- crushed/drained



Cooking Directions:

Preheat oven at 350. Prepare 2 loaf pans with cooking spray and flour. In a mixing bowl combine flour, baking powder, cinnamon, baking soda, nutmeg, cloves, and salt. In another mixing bowl, combine applesauce, sugars, egg whites, vanilla, carrots, and pineapple. Mix dry ingredients with wet ingredients just until moistened. Divide batter equally between prepared pans. Bake for 55 minutes. Brush with powdered sugar icing and decorate as desired.
